Network International has announced the expansion of its strategic partnership with EGBANK to advance the bank’s ATM acquiring services, marking a key development in enhancing EGBANK’s banking experience and driving its digital transformation with cutting-edge solutions
This extended collaboration will harness Network’s expertise to bolster EGBANK’s market position in Egypt. It also builds on the existing relationship by integrating new payment technologies and innovative solutions to boost consumer trust and convenience.
